Stop Indexing at Full Precision: Compressed Vectors Cut Storage by 60x
_reachsumit · x · 2026-08-18
A VLDB 2026 paper proposes optimizing vector embedding indexing by applying dimensionality reduction, quantization, and dimension pruning before clustering. Results show that using 1-bit codes achieves near-optimal clustering quality (within 1% of ideal) while reducing storage requirements by 60x.
